Norway Travel Guide

Norway is a land of staggering natural drama, defined by sheer-walled fjords, snow-capped alpine plateaus, wooden stave churches, and Arctic archipelagos like the Lofoten Islands. Although ranked among Europe most expensive destinations, independent train travel, self-catering, and Norway sacred right to roam (Allemannsretten) make outdoor exploration deeply rewarding.

Norway Money-Saving Strategies

Alcohol in Norwegian restaurants carries massive taxes; purchase any beer at supermarkets before 20:00 on weekdays or 18:00 on Saturdays, or bring your duty-free allowance into the country. Buy train tickets on Vy (formerly NSB) as Lowfare tickets 6 to 12 weeks ahead for 299 to 399 NOK (26 to 35 Euros) on the legendary Bergensbanen. Shop for groceries at Rema 1000, Extra, or Kiwi, and take advantage of Allemannsretten to camp for free in nature at least 150 meters from inhabited dwellings.

Oslo

2 Days Ideal

Oslo is surrounded by the Oslofjord and forested hills, pairing modern waterfront architecture (the white marble Opera House, the Munch Museum) with world-class public parks, royal palaces, and island ferries.

Bergen

3 Days Ideal

Bergen is the Gateway to the Fjords, surrounded by Seven Mountains. Celebrated for its UNESCO-listed Bryggen Hanseatic wooden wharf, maritime history, and the terminus of the world-famous Bergensbanen railway.

Tromsø is the Paris of the North, sitting 350 kilometers north of the Arctic Circle on an island surrounded by jagged alpine peaks. It is Europe premier hub for winter Northern Lights viewing and summer Midnight Sun adventures.
